Blake Whittfield Ferguson (born April 21, 1997) is an American football long snapper for the Miami Dolphins of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at LSU, winning a national championship in 2020.
Ferguson played college football for LSU from 2015 to 2019. He played in 52 games at long snapper, and was also a two-year captain of the team. [1]

Ferguson was selected by the Miami Dolphins in the sixth round (185th overall) of the 2020 NFL Draft. [1] He signed a four-year contract on May 10. [4] He was named the Dolphins starting long snapper as a rookie.
On September 6, 2023, Ferguson signed a three-year contract extension with the Dolphins. [5]
He is the younger brother of Buffalo Bills long snapper Reid Ferguson. He has type 1 diabetes. [6]
